Framed Print of Duke Ellington

Edward Kennedy Duke Ellington (1899 - 1974) was an American musician/composer who lead a jazz orchestra in the 1920's and throughout his lifetime. He made performed at Harlem's famous Cotton Club and toured Europe in the 1930's. © NYPL / Science Source
